SOLAR FLARE | They Hate When You Serve 2013 Tumblr

Reading time: about 3 minutes

There was a time when aesthetics ruled the internet, and Tumblr was the battleground.

You’d scroll past a GIF of Effy Stone crying, a black-and-white cigarette pic and a .wav file of something you’d hear once and never again. You romanticized loneliness, wore Doc Martens in July and lived by the flickering light of a MacBook camera and a Florence Welch quote you barely understood. 

This playlist is not only a direct throwback but a spiritual sequel. Each of these tracks carries the residue of that era: lush, moody, chaotic and deeply online. 

  1. Phantogram: “Fall in Love
    Dark and synth-heavy, this track sounds like rolling the windows down when it’s dark, as the street lights cast shadows through the car.
  2.  Big Data and Joywave: “Dangerous
    This is a classic I'm sure a few have forgotten about. Glitchy and pulsing, it’s for that early morning walk through the halls. 
  3. Lorde: “The Love Club
    Before she was a little more folk-adjacent, Lorde was Tumblr royalty. This song is pure outsider girl — cool, detached and way too self-aware for her age.
  4. Crystal Castles: “Suffocation
    A soundtrack for posting “I’m fine.” and meaning the opposite, blurry MacBook pictures and messy hair.
  5. Santigold: “Disparate Youth
    A personal favorite, this track is the anthem for those who blogged about smashing the system but still wore Jeffrey Campbells.
  6. Washed Out: “Feel It All Around
    Another classic, for my Portlandia lovers, you hear this and suddenly you’re in a dreamscape while the wind blows your hair, wondering what it all means.
  7. Arctic Monkeys: “Fluorescent Adolescent
    Every Tumblr girl alive reblogged Alex Turner lyrics with a cryptic caption. This one was for the girls who wore red lipstick and romanticized being jaded.
  8. Grimes: “Genesis
    One of the high priestesses of weird girl Tumblr. A recent classic, but  “Genesis” was around with its ethereal, chaotic and undeniably influential track long before TikTok had its hands on it. A track made for whimsy, glitter and glitch.
  9. Phantogram: “When I’m Small
    Sorry, but you can't sleaze without Phantogram. This track is leather jackets, cute pictures of your overpriced lattes and a haunting yet hopeful feeling.
  10. Sky Ferreira: “Everything Is Embarrassing
    An actual Tumblr anthem. Sky was the It Girl of the sad girl internet, and this track is what you played while reblogging breakup quotes you didn’t relate to (yet).
  11. Three Days Grace: “I Hate Everything About You
    For those who were around when YouTube was the best place to post edits, an unexpected but iconic addition. This one’s for the inner emo who still lives in your Spotify Wrapped and your drafts.
  12. XXYYXX: “About You
    Lo-fi, echoey, and emotionally numb in the best way possible. This was the go-to track for aesthetic videos that made no sense but felt deep.
